trade 詞典解釋
1.貿(mào)易;買賣;交易
Trade is the activity of buying, selling, or exchanging goods or services between people, firms, or countries.
e.g. The ministry had direct control over every aspect of foreign trade.
該政府部門直接掌控著外貿(mào)的各個(gè)方面。
e.g. ...negotiations on a new international trade agreement...
有關(guān)新國際貿(mào)易協(xié)定的談判
2.做買賣;做生意;從事貿(mào)易
When people, firms, or countries trade, they buy, sell, or exchange goods or services between themselves.
e.g. They may refuse to trade, even when offered attractive prices...
即便對方的報(bào)價(jià)很有吸引力,他們也有可能拒絕進(jìn)行交易。
e.g. They had years of experience of trading with the West...
他們有多年與西方貿(mào)易往來的經(jīng)驗(yàn)。
3.(某一)生意,行業(yè)
A trade is a particular area of business or industry.

e.g. They"ve completely ruined the tourist trade for the next few years.
他們把今后幾年的旅游業(yè)完全給毀了。
e.g. ...the arms trade.
軍火貿(mào)易
4.職業(yè);手藝;行當(dāng)
Someone"s trade is the kind of work that they do, especially when they have been trained to do it over a period of time.
e.g. He learnt his trade as a diver in the North Sea...
他在北海學(xué)會(huì)了潛水員這一行的本事。
e.g. Allyn was a jeweller by trade...
阿林是珠寶匠。
5.用…進(jìn)行交換;互相交換
If someone trades one thing for another or if two people trade things, they agree to exchange one thing for the other thing.
e.g. They traded land for goods and money...
他們用土地?fù)Q取了貨物與金錢。
e.g. He still claims the arms weren"t traded for hostages…
他仍然聲稱軍火沒有被用來交換人質(zhì)。
6.交換,對換(位置或處境)
If you trade places with someone or if the two of you trade places, you move into the other person"s position or situation, and they move into yours.
e.g. Mike asked George to trade places with him so he could ride with Tod...
邁克要求喬治和他交換位置,讓他和托德同坐一輛車。
e.g. Kennedy mischievously suggested that professors ought to trade jobs for a time with janitors…
肯尼迪調(diào)皮地建議教授和看門人互換一段時(shí)間工作。
7.使(足球、棒球等職業(yè)運(yùn)動(dòng)員)轉(zhuǎn)會(huì)
In professional sports, for example football or baseball, if a player is traded from one team to another, they leave one team and begin playing for another.
e.g. He was traded from the Giants to the Yankees...
他從巨人隊(duì)轉(zhuǎn)會(huì)到揚(yáng)基隊(duì)。
e.g. The A"s have not won a game since they traded him.
奧克蘭運(yùn)動(dòng)家隊(duì)自從他轉(zhuǎn)會(huì)后還沒有贏過一場比賽。
8.互相做;對打;對罵
If two people or groups trade something such as blows, insults, or jokes, they hit each other, insult each other, or tell each other jokes.
e.g. Children would settle disputes by trading punches or insults in the schoolyard...
兒童會(huì)通過在操場上對打或互罵的方式解決爭端。
e.g. They traded artillery fire with government forces inside the city.
他們與城內(nèi)的政府軍互相開炮。
